The cheapest way to get from Wales to Bangor is to drive which costs £40 - £60 and takes 4h 5m.
The fastest way to get from Wales to Bangor is to drive which takes 4h 5m and costs £40 - £60.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Cardiff Central and arriving at Bangor (Gwynedd). Services depart every four h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 4h 9m.
The distance between Wales and Bangor is 220 miles. The road distance is 166.1 miles.
The best way to get from Wales to Bangor without a car is to train which takes 4h 9m and costs £85 - £150.
The train from Cardiff Central to Bangor (Gwynedd) takes 4h 9m including transfers and departs every four hours.
Wales to Bangor train services, operated by Transport for Wales, depart from Cardiff Central station.
Wales to Bangor train services, operated by Transport for Wales, arrive at Bangor (Gwynedd) station.
Yes, the driving distance between Wales to Bangor is 166 miles. It takes approximately 4h 5m to drive from Wales to Bangor.
